대학원 일기

영상의 디지털화 본문

Image processing/이론

영상의 디지털화

대학원생(노예) 2022. 6. 23. 00:38

영상 모델

그레이 영상(Gray image)

  • 영상: 빛의 세기를 2차원 함수 f(x, y)로 나타낸 것
    • f(x, y): 공간좌표 (x, y)에서 빛의 강도, 영상의 밝기(value & intensity)

 

컬러 영상(Color image)

  • RGB 각각의 명암도(value)로 표현

영상의 디지털화

표본화(sampling): 공간적 디지털화

양자화(quantization): 명암도의 디지털화

 

→ 표본화 → 양자화 → 부호화 →

 

1차원 신호의 디지털화 = 시간 디지털화(sampling) + 크기 디지털화(quantization)

 

영상의 표본화

  • 영상 f(x, y): M * N 의 이산 크기의 배열
    • f(m, n): (m, n) 위치의 화솟 값, pixel, pel

 

영상의 양자화

  • 명암도 I[Lmin,Lmax][0,L]
    • 8 bit의 경우, l[0,255] 256 단계의 명암도
  • 인간의 눈: 500 단계의 명얌 해상도(9 bit)

 

디지털 영상 신호의 저장

디지털 영상의 데이터 양

  • 정지 영상의 데이터 양 = 수평 방향 화소 수 * 수직 방향 화소 수 * 화소당 비트 수
  • example 1) 영상의 크기 512 * 512, 화소당 256 명암도의 그레이 영상
    • 512 * 512 * 8 = 2,097,152 bits
    • 292923/23=256KBytes
  • example 2) 영상의  크기 512 * 512, 화소 당 R, G, B 각각 256 명암도의 컬러 영상
    • 3 * 256KBytes = 768 Kbytes
  • 초당 동영상의 데이터 양 = 정지 영상의 데이터 양 * 초당 프레임수
  • example 1) 영상의 크기 512 * 512, 화소 당 256 명암도의 그레이 영상, 초당 30 프레임
    • 256 KBytes * 30 = 7,680 KBytes = 7.5 Mbytes
  • example 2) 영상의 크기 512 * 512, 화소 당 R, G, B 각각 256 명암도의 컬러 영상, 초당 30 프레임
    • 7.5 MBytes * 3 = 22.5 MBytes

 

  • 디지털 영상의 저장형식(무손실 압축 형식)
    • BMP 파일
      • 장치 종속적 비트맵(DDB: Device Dependent Bitmap): 영상의 출력 속도를 높일 수 있으나, 시스템에 따라 색이 다르게 표현된다.
      • 장치 독립적 비트맵(DIB: Device Independent Bitmap): 파일 헤더에 색 정보를 표현하므로 장치에 무관하게 항상 일정한 색으로 표현된다.
    • PCX 파일(PiCture eXchange)
      • Zsoft 사에서 제안
      • 영상 데이터는 라인 별로 Run Length Encoding 되어 있음.
    • TIFF 파일(Tagged Image File Format)
      • 데스크탑 퍼블리싱 소프트웨러를 위해 앨더스 사와 마이크로소프트 사가 공동 개발
      • 무손실 압축과 태그를 지원하는 최초의 영상 포맷
    • GIF 파일(Graphic Interchange Format)
      • 미국의 CompuServe 상에서 1987년 데이터 전송 및 화상 압축과 복구를 위해 규정한 방식
      • 최대 256 색까지 저장할 수 있는 무손실 압축 형식
      • 수정된 LZW 압축 방식 사용
      • 높은 압축률과 빠른 실행 속도가 장점
    • PNG 파일 (Portable Network Graphics)
      • 특허 문제를 가지고 있는 GIF 포맷의 문제를 해결하기 위해 고안
      • 인터넷 상의 이미지 표시를 염두해두고 개발

 

'Image processing > 이론' 카테고리의 다른 글

화소 그룹 처리  (1) 2023.07.29
히스토그램 변경  (0) 2023.07.29
단일 화소 처리 기법1  (0) 2022.07.02
컬러 모델(Color Model)  (0) 2022.07.02
영상 처리(Image Processing)란?  (0) 2022.06.23
Comments